Definitions from Wiktionary (Aricara)
▸ noun: Alternative form of Arikara [A member of a tribe of Native Americans in what is today North Dakota, who are today enrolled with the Mandan and the Hidatsa as the Mandan, Hidatsa, and Arikara Nation.]
